The Florida Public Archaeology Network (FPAN) is a statewide program administered by the University of West Florida in cooperation with the Florida Department of State, Division of Historical Resources.

The Network is composed of the Coordinating Center in Pensacola and Regional Centers around the state. Each Regional Center is staffed by Public Archaeologists who are committed to assisting Florida's citizens and visitors to discover, understand, and protect archaeological resources.
